Don’t Play Games With Google Algorithms
The first thing you need to understand is that playing games with Google—although it may work temporarily for some people—almost always results in penalties or bans. While there are cases where individuals have gained short-term success through manipulation, Google continuously improves its ability to detect such behavior.
Trying to cheat Google puts your website at serious risk. Instead of attempting shortcuts, it is far more effective to invest your time and energy into genuinely improving your website.
Create Appealing and Interesting Content
This may sound obvious, but it remains one of the most effective ways to increase Google traffic. If you run a blog, you must consistently provide visitors with content that is interesting, informative, and worth reading.
If visitors do not find value in your content, they will not return—and repeat visitors are essential for success. Google recognizes fresh, engaging, and relevant content, and rewards it with better visibility.

Use SEO Keywords Strategically
Keywords are logically important if you want traffic from Google. However, trying to rank for overly competitive keywords can be ineffective. Instead, using relevant synonyms and variations of popular keywords within your niche often produces better results.
Smart keyword selection helps your content reach users who are actively searching for related topics without competing against highly saturated terms.
Interact Within Your Niche Community
Interaction plays a crucial role in gaining recognition. Engage with other popular websites in your niche by commenting on blogs, participating in forums, and contributing valuable insights to discussions.
These interactions not only build relationships but also help search engines recognize your website as part of an active and relevant community.

Stay Active and Publish Regularly
To gain recognition from Google, your website must remain active. Regularly adding new content signals that your website is alive and relevant. If you leave a blog inactive for weeks or months, it will negatively affect your traffic.
Consistent publishing helps maintain visibility and encourages search engines to crawl your site more frequently.
